Menggabungkan Rentetan dalam Java: Menyelesaikan Masalah Biasa
Apabila bekerja dengan rentetan di Java, tugas biasa adalah menggabungkannya menjadi satu rentetan . Ini dikenali sebagai penggabungan. Walau bagaimanapun, jika anda menghadapi kesukaran semasa cuba menggabungkan rentetan, adalah penting untuk menyelesaikan masalah yang mendasarinya.
Satu sebab biasa untuk penyambungan yang tidak berjaya ialah penggunaan tanda titik (.) dan bukannya pengendali tambah (). Dalam contoh yang disediakan:
System.out.println("Your number is " . theNumber . "!");
Noktah (.) digunakan untuk interpolasi rentetan, yang bermaksud ia menjangkakan rentetan yang diformatkan akan mengikuti. Walau bagaimanapun, cara yang betul untuk menggabungkan rentetan ialah menggunakan operator tambah ( ):
System.out.println("Your number is " + theNumber + "!");
Dalam versi yang diperbetulkan ini, pengendali tambah ( ) menggabungkan rentetan "Nombor anda ialah" dengan nilai pembolehubah theNumber (yang secara tersirat ditukar kepada rentetan) dan tanda seru. Hasilnya ialah rentetan tunggal yang dicetak ke konsol.
Adalah penting untuk ambil perhatian bahawa tidak seperti beberapa bahasa pengaturcaraan lain, Java tidak mempunyai pengendali penggabungan khusus khusus untuk rentetan. Sebaliknya, pengendali tambah ( ) berfungsi untuk tujuan ini, membenarkan kedua-dua rentetan dan penyambungan berangka.
Atas ialah kandungan terperinci Bagaimanakah Saya Menggabungkan Rentetan dengan Betul di Jawa?.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!